Shares of IRB Infrastructure Developers surged up to 8% after the company reported a 25% YoY rise in toll revenue to Rs 807 crore in August 2026, supported by strong traffic growth and tariff revisions. Key projects, including the Mumbai-Pune Expressway and Ahmedabad-Vadodara Expressway, also recorded healthy revenue growth, offering a positive operational trigger for the stock.
